Yep, I don't see any real room to debate that even. SMK did its own thing, Mario Kart 64 is just like a vastly worse version of what came after.

Double Dash though... yeah it was good. Obviously 8 is better in a bunch of technical ways (and the single biggest that you can actually play GP race with 3-4 drivers), but Double Dash hits a pretty great sweet spot the series has had trouble reaching otherwise:

-You can dodge red shells by skill.
-You can't drag items, so skill is required to defend yourself.
-You can carry two different items which has some strategy applications.

The combination of this means it's the only Mario Kart other than Super where I don't feel at the mercy of items (other than blue shells which are a cancer as always), and one which rewards getting good at the game.

I don't think that's fair at all. SMK is legitimately different than the other Mario Karts, not just directly improved upon.

-No blue shell, no AI lightning bolt/POW block/etc.
-When the AI uses items it's in a way which is far more directly skill-based to avoid (namely that they throw them in front of you and you have to avoid where they appear on the track). When enemy players use items, the red shell can be dodged by skill.
-Way, way faster than later Mario Kart games (200cc of 8 aside) - laps frequently take only ~20 seconds. Races are often plenty twisty despite this.
-This is pretty subjective, but turning feels more technical and challenging (in a good way) in SMK than some of the later games. Some of it's probably just the speed, as the point above.
